Regular Season Round 48: Saitama Bron. - Fukushima 68-87
Date: March 20, 2016
Very expected game when 11th ranked Saitama Broncos (4-38) were rolled over at home by fifth ranked Fukushima (26-16) 87-68. The game was mostly controlled by Fukushima. Saitama Broncos was better in third quarter 22-21. But it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. The game was also dominated by American players. The winners were led by swingman Le'Bryan Nash (201-92, college: Oklahoma St.) who had that evening a double-double by scoring 25 points and 12 rebounds and forward Stephan Van Treese (206-90, college: Louisville, agency: Inception Sports) supported him with 19 points and 9 rebounds. Even a double-double of 21 points and 14 rebounds by power forward Edward Morris (205-84, college: Pittsburg St.) did not help to save the game for Saitama Broncos. Power forward Evan Harris (206-86, college: Harvard, agency: I.D.S. Law) added 10 points and 8 rebounds. Both coaches used bench players saving starting five for next games. Fukushima maintains fifth position with 26-16 record. Saitama Broncos lost seventh consecutive game. They keep the eleventh place with 38 games lost. Fukushima's next round opponent will be Yokohama BC (#10) at home where they are favorite. Saitama Broncos will play against Akita Happinets and hope to win that game.
